Readability and Mobile-First Design Considerations

While aesthetics are vital, functionality cannot be overlooked. A significant portion of your audience will view your content on mobile devices, often in less-than-ideal lighting conditions or while moving. Maisha is designed with legibility in mind, but it requires thoughtful application. Avoid using the font for long paragraphs or small footnotes. Instead, reserve it for headlines, subheaders, and short phrases where its character shapes can be fully appreciated.

When designing for thumbnails or small previews, test your layouts at actual size. Ensure that the swashes do not overlap with other critical elements or become illegible due to scaling issues. The 339 glyphs in Maisha provide ample options for adjusting spacing and alternate characters, allowing you to fine-tune the fit for various aspect ratios. This flexibility is essential for maintaining professional standards across different digital platforms, from wide website banners to square social posts.

Pairing Maisha for Editorial and Modern Looks

To maximize the impact of Maisha, consider how it interacts with other typefaces. Font pairing is an art form that can elevate your design from good to exceptional. For a modern, clean look, pair Maisha with a geometric sans serif font. This combination balances the organic flow of the script with the structured stability of the sans serif, creating a contemporary feel suitable for tech startups, fashion brands, or creative agencies.

Alternatively, for a more sophisticated, editorial design aesthetic, combine Maisha with a classic serif font. This pairing evokes a sense of tradition and elegance, making it ideal for luxury products, wedding invitations, or high-end packaging design. The contrast between the sharp serifs and the flowing script creates visual interest and depth, encouraging the viewer to spend more time engaging with your content.
